K13008XP0 Bearing Product Overview & Core Advantages
The K13008XP0 is a metric thin-section bearing from the Reali-Slim mm Metric Bearings series, featuring a Four Point Contact design in a Single Row configuration. Engineered for applications requiring compact cross-sections and high precision, this open-type bearing excels at simultaneously handling combined radial loads and axial loads from any direction. Its ABEC-1 tolerance class ensures reliable performance in high-accuracy systems where space and weight are critical constraints.

K13008XP0 Bearing Structural Features & Performance Benefits
Four Point Contact Design: The unique ball-raceway configuration enables the bearing to support substantial moment loads (rated at 395 ft-lbf) while maintaining minimal cross-section dimensions. This design provides exceptional load capacity in a compact package.
Thin-Section Construction: With only 8mm width and minimal radial space between 130mm bore and 146mm outside diameter, this bearing delivers maximum performance in space-constrained applications while reducing overall system weight.
Premium Material Composition: Manufactured from chrome steel rings and balls with a brass cage, the bearing ensures dimensional stability, corrosion resistance, and reliable operation across the specified temperature range of -30°C to 110°C.
Precision Engineering: The ABEC-1 tolerance class combined with tight dimensional tolerances (bore: -0.025mm to 0, outside diameter: -0.018mm to 0) guarantees consistent performance and easy installation in precision assemblies.
K13008XP0 Bearing Typical Application Areas
- Robotics: Rotary joints and articulated arm sections requiring compact, high-capacity bearings
- Aerospace Systems: Actuators, control mechanisms, and instrumentation where weight and space are critical
- Medical Equipment: CT scanners, surgical robots, and precision medical devices demanding high accuracy
- Semiconductor Manufacturing: Wafer handling equipment and precision positioning stages
- Optical Systems: Rotary tables and positioning devices in measurement and inspection equipment
- Industrial Automation: Rotary unions, indexing tables, and precision motion control systems
